Abstract:
Disclosed herein are a method for tracking object in video in real time in consideration of both color and shape and an apparatus for the same. The apparatus may generate at least one of a correlation filter model and a color probability density model based on an input image, determine an initial position and an initial size of a target to be tracked based on a correlation filter response value calculated by applying the correlation filter model to the input image, calculate a joint probability based on the correlation filter response value and a color object probability that is calculated based on the color probability density model, and update an object model corresponding to the target to be tracked based on a final position and a final size of the target to be tracked, which are determined by applying the joint probability to the initial position and the initial size.
